The Series S is the more affordable version of the latest Xbox console, and it's the best entry point for gamers who plan to take advantage of the Xbox Game Pass. The Series S Starter Bundle has been going in and out of stock at various retailers over the holiday season, and you can find it this week at Target. The starter bundle comes with the Series S console, a wireless controller, and three months of Game Pass Ultimate.
Walmart has the best price on the Xbox Series X console at the moment, with a very attractive markdown (or rollback, if you prefer). This is the most powerful Xbox console Microsoft has ever created, capable of powering 4K gaming, 3D spatial audio, and a lag-free experience. You can even enjoy your favorite Xbox titles from previous generations of the console. This version of the console only comes with 16GB of storage, so keep that in mind if you're looking for the best possible specs.

So far, only Microsoft has been able to crack the cloud gaming experience, and Xbox Game Pass remains the best way to enjoy hundreds of titles without buying hundreds of titles. This week, the Microsoft online store has a promotion that lets new users sign up for 14 days of Game Pass Ultimate for just $1. Of course, you'll have to be careful of the dreaded auto-renew, as the regular monthly price of $16.99 kicks in when the initial period ends. Until then, you can try out the Ultimate membership and play some of the biggest video games of the year, including Starfield, Lies of P, and Forza Motorsport.
